So this weekly theory stems from the purposeful similarities and differences between a moment in Third Life and Wild Life. That particular moment in session three of Wild Life and session five of Third Life that resulted in a sacrifical death between Ren and another blonde, traumatised players. Which include Jimmy and Martyn respectively.
Beginning with Ren's sacrifice to Jimmy in Wild Life, this death was mainly a transactional death to regain his yellow status in exchange for undying loyalty soaked in the blood of Renthedog. An animal commonly characterised as loyal or faithful to friends or someone(s) trusted. This death unified some fraction of the Bamboozlers and the Renwood Mount and could symbolise new beginnings as Ren's returning season after Double Life. Back in Third Life, the Flower husbands were known as enemies of Dogwarts and with this sacrifice for a life, it could be known as rebuilding a bridge burned with war and detest.
This death mirrors the tragic moment in session five of Third Life where Martyn executed Ren before reborning as the Red King and bringing harvoc to the players as a red name. Losing his first life to Grian's unsuccessful-successful TNT minecart trap, Ren swore vengance to the Desert Duo as a red name who are able to initiate violence upon any life but risk being permanently dead. Regardless of this gamble, Ren was slayed by his Hand (Marytn). One of his most trusted allies who was also by when Ren orchestrated each war and battle against the Desert Alliance.
These then connects with Jimmy and Martyn who both teamed as the Big Dogs relating the trio of dogs and loyalty and making the webbing of teams, allies and enemiess across all seasons even more complicated.

So before Doc or the other hermits reveal who the ore snatcher was, I want to explain my theory that Etho and Joel or the Boatboys were the real culprits when stealing Doc's deepslate diamond ore.
My reasoning is that Etho being the technical or redstone genius he is, just wants to have some fun poking the goat as he's rarely seen online or posts anymore. And why Joel is also included, is his ability to imitate or emulate the styles and characteristics of other hermits. Take example of him posing as Etho when creating the simplistic statues of different hermits and keeping that facade for a few weeks.
So with this duo, it's possible for both of them to be capable of being the ore snatcher. With Etho's technical genius of swapping the ore with empty deepslate WITHOUT breaking the machinery and Joel's imitative techniques by framing hermits such as Scar as the ore stealer.
But there are some holes or intricacies in this theory that contradict what is considered to be cannon information in Hermitcraft. Some of these being that Etho would be careful or downright avoiding intricate redstone technology and he's being spending less time on Hermitcraft, and that the sneaky or stealthy style of the oresnatcher doesn't match Joel's style of messing with other hermits.
But it's still a theory.

So this theory completely unrealted to the Watchers, but is about the relationship between Bdubs and Scar (GTWS) specifically an invisble bondage otherwise known as a soul-link or soul-bound between them.
Take Season 7. When Scar was elected mayor over the Shopping District, Bdubs by himself, volunteered to be the assistant of Scar. Thus establishing the soul-link bond. And during his mayoral leadership, Bdubs was there supporting Scar during the Mycelium War and other events. Strengthing the already established bond.
And then there's Season 9 with the infamous RenTheKing council which included Scar as the hitman of sorts and Bdubs as the assistant to Ren along with the other members of Cubfan and Cleo. So more soul-link and bondage moments which reinforce the theory that Bdubs and Scar may have a soul-link forged way before the events of the Life Series.
